What Is IPTV?



IPTV refers to the delivery of television content over the internet rather than traditional satellite or cable systems. With IPTV, users can view a wide range of channels from globally through an internet connection. It grants flexibility in choosing what to watch, with choices for live streaming, video-on-demand (VOD), and even time-shifted TV. The ease and cost-effectiveness of IPTV have helped it become increasingly popular among tech-savvy consumers who prefer more control over their viewing experience.

How does IPTV work?

IPTV (Internet Protocol Television) delivers television content via the internet instead of traditional cable systems. It allows users to watch live TV, on-demand shows, or time-shifted programs using a internet-connected device.

Is IPTV legal?

Yes, IPTV is legal when using licensed providers. But, some platforms advertising “unpaid” content may violate copyright laws. Always select reputable services with transparent pricing and valid licensing.
